Device Description
The GBH 18V-40 C is a cordless rotary hammer designed for hammer drilling in concrete, masonry, and stone, as well as for chiseling work. It features an SDS-max tool holder and supports Bluetooth connectivity via the GCY 42 module.
Operation
The tool features multiple operating modes, including hammer drilling and chiseling. The mode is selected using the mode selector switch. The tool also includes a 'Vario-Lock' position for adjusting the chisel position. Speed and impact rate can be adjusted by varying the pressure on the on/off switch.
Safety
Always wear hearing protection. Use the auxiliary handle provided with the tool. Hold the tool by insulated gripping surfaces when performing operations where the cutting accessory may contact hidden wiring. Ensure a stable footing and hold the tool firmly with both hands.
Maintenance and Cleaning
Remove the battery before any work on the tool (e.g., maintenance, tool change). Keep the tool and ventilation slots clean. Replace a damaged dust protection cap immediately.
Troubleshooting
The tool features a user interface with status indicators. A green light indicates normal status. A yellow light indicates critical temperature or low battery. A red light indicates overheating or an empty battery. If the rapid shut-off (KickBack Control) is triggered, the indicator will flash red.
Technical Data
The tool operates at 18V. It has a maximum drilling diameter of 40 mm in concrete and 90 mm with a hollow core bit. The weight ranges from 7.4 to 8.4 kg depending on the battery used.

Before use
- Ensure the battery is fully charged.
- Check that the dust protection cap is not damaged.
- Ensure the auxiliary handle is securely tightened.
- Verify the correct operating mode is selected.
- Ensure the Bluetooth module cover is closed.

Model compatibility
- Compatible with GBA 18V and ProCORE18V batteries.
- Recommended for full performance: ProCORE18V ≥ 5.5 Ah.
- Compatible with Bluetooth Low Energy Module GCY 42.
